Plain-English summary
Certain older Atlassian Confluence Server versions could store attacker-supplied script through the attachment upload feature. If a victim later viewed affected content, the script could run in that user's browser. The source bundle provides affected version ranges but no CVSS score or evidence of active exploitation.

Technical view
CVE-2019-20102 is a stored cross-site scripting issue in Confluence Server attachment uploads. A malicious attachment with a modified mimeType parameter could allow remote attackers to persist script content. Reported affected ranges are 6.14.0 through 6.14.3 and 6.15.0 before 6.15.5.
Likely exposure
Exposure is limited to organizations still running affected Confluence Server versions and allowing attachment uploads. Internet-facing Confluence, broad contributor access, or untrusted user accounts would raise business risk. The sources do not identify affected Confluence Cloud or Data Center versions.
Exploitation context
The provided sources do not show CISA KEV listing, active exploitation, public exploit maturity, or observed campaigns. The attack class is stored XSS, meaning impact depends on who can upload attachments and which users later interact with the stored content.

Mitigation direction
- Upgrade Confluence Server to a vendor-supported version outside the affected ranges.
- For 6.15.x, ensure the instance is at least 6.15.5 if remaining on that branch.
- Review Atlassian CONFSERVER-59358 for vendor-specific fix and advisory details.
- Restrict attachment upload permissions to trusted users until remediation is complete.
- Review recently uploaded attachments from untrusted accounts for suspicious metadata or behavior.
Validation and detection
- Inventory Confluence Server versions across production, staging, and legacy hosts.
- Confirm no instances run 6.14.0 through 6.14.3 or 6.15.0 through 6.15.4.
- Check whether attachment uploads are enabled and who can use them.
- Review access logs and audit records for unexpected attachment uploads.
- Verify remediation against Atlassian CONFSERVER-59358 rather than assuming package status.
